石材水刀怎么编程

时间:2025-01-25 02:30:40 网络游戏

石材水刀编程可以通过以下几种方式实现:

使用CAD软件

AutoCAD:可以用于创建和编辑石材切割和雕刻的图纸,并将其导入到石材水刀的控制系统中。通过AutoCAD的绘图功能,可以绘制出需要切割的图形,然后将图形导入到水刀切割软件中进行编程控制。

CorelDRAW:虽然主要用于矢量图形编辑,但也可以用于创建和编辑石材切割和雕刻的图形。

SolidWorks:3D CAD设计软件,可以用于设计出需要切割的零件,然后将零件导入到水刀切割软件中进行编程。

使用CAM软件

Mastercam:功能强大的CAM软件,可以用于多种数控切割设备,包括水刀切割。可以进行图形绘制、CAD/CAM集成、刀具路径规划等操作,实现高级的刀具路径优化和自动化操作。

AlphaCAM:常用的CAM软件之一,用于将设计好的图纸转化为可执行的指令,控制石材水刀的切割过程。

Hypertherm的ProNest:另一款常用的CAM软件,用于将设计图纸转化为水刀切割路径。

ARTCAM:广泛用于雕刻、切割和3D设计的软件,提供丰富的切割和雕刻工具,生成切割路径。

FlowPath:专门为通过水射流和磨粒切割石材而设计的软件,提供多种切割模式和参数设置。

G代码编程

G代码是数控加工中最基本的指令代码,用于控制刀具运动和切割轨迹。需要使用特定的代码来指定切割路径、速度、切割压力等参数。例如,G00表示快速定位,G01表示直线插补,G02和G03表示圆弧插补等。M代码用于控制水刀切割机的辅助功能和操作,如M03表示启动主轴,M05表示停止主轴等。

编程步骤概述:

设计图纸:

使用CAD软件绘制所需的图形或形状。

生成切割路径:

将设计好的图纸转化为可以由水刀机床识别和执行的切割路径。这可以通过CAD软件的自动化功能实现,也可以手动进行编辑和优化。

设置切割参数:

根据石材的材质、厚度和形状等因素,合理设置软件中的参数,如切割速度、压力、喷嘴直径等。

生成G代码:

水刀机床通常使用G代码进行控制,因此需要生成相应的G代码。G代码编程需要定义切割路径、速度、进给等参数。

编程优化:

根据切割结果调整参数以优化切割效果,确保切割质量和效率。

建议:

选择合适的软件:根据具体需求和预算选择合适的CAD和CAM软件。

学习编程知识:掌握G代码编程的基本知识,以便手动编写和调整G代码。

实践操作:通过实际操作不断熟悉编程流程和参数设置,提高编程技能。

希望这些信息对你有所帮助。